Pavement leveling services involve the process of restoring a smooth and even surface to existing asphalt or concrete pavements that have developed unevenness or surface irregularities. This typically includes techniques such as grinding high spots, filling in low areas, or applying patching materials to address surface distortions. The goal is to improve the overall appearance, safety, and functionality of the paved area, making it suitable for foot traffic, vehicles, or other uses. These services are often performed to extend the lifespan of the pavement and prevent further deterioration caused by uneven surfaces.
Uneven pavement surfaces can lead to various problems, including trip hazards, water pooling, and accelerated wear and tear. When pavements develop cracks, dips, or heaves, they can compromise safety for pedestrians and vehicles alike. Water pooling in low spots may lead to erosion or further damage over time, especially during freeze-thaw cycles. Pavement leveling helps address these issues by creating a more uniform surface, which can reduce the risk of accidents, improve drainage, and help maintain the integrity of the paved area.

Cost Range for Pavement Leveling - The typical cost for pavement leveling services varies based on the size and extent of the area. Prices generally range from $1,000 to $4,000 for residential projects. Larger or more complex jobs may cost more depending on specific site conditions.
Factors Influencing Cost - Factors such as pavement type, depth of unevenness, and accessibility can affect pricing. For example, minor adjustments might cost around $1,200, while extensive repairs could reach $5,000 or more.
Average Project Expenses - On average, homeowners in Kingston, WA, can expect to pay between $2,000 and $3,500 for pavement leveling services. These estimates include labor, materials, and equipment necessary for the job.
Additional Cost Considerations - Additional costs may arise if underlying issues like subgrade problems or drainage repairs are identified. Service providers typically provide estimates after assessing the specific conditions of each site.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
